“…11) Triazoles, in particular, substituted 1,2,4-triazoles are among the various heterocycles that have received the most attention during the last decades as potential antimicrobial agents. [12][13][14] In spite of a large number of antibiotics and chemotherapeutics available for medical usage, the increasing demands make it necessary to continue the search for new antimicrobial substances. Though, various molecules were designed and synthesized for this aim, the efforts have demonstrated that 1,3-diazines and 1,2,4-triazoles could be considered as possible antimicrobial agents.…”
